Concealed drawer slides, also widely recognized as undermount or invisible slides, represent a sophisticated category of furniture hardware meticulously engineered to facilitate the smooth, quiet, and stable operation of drawers while remaining entirely out of sight when the drawer is in its closed position. This ingenious design significantly elevates the aesthetic appeal of furniture, enabling a sleek, minimalist, and uncluttered look that resonates strongly with contemporary interior design philosophies and modern cabinetry trends. Unlike conventional side-mount or bottom-mount slides, concealed slides are innovatively installed beneath the drawer box, a placement that not only optimizes internal storage space but also inherently offers superior load-bearing capabilities and enhanced structural stability. Their discreet integration is a key differentiator, providing an uninterrupted visual flow and contributing to a premium feel in any furniture piece, making them a preferred choice for high-end applications.
The principal applications for concealed drawer slides span a vast spectrum across both residential and commercial domains. In residential settings, they are indispensable for kitchen and bathroom cabinetry, bedroom furniture such as dressers and nightstands, living room entertainment units, and bespoke storage solutions, where aesthetics and functionality are paramount. Within the commercial landscape, their utility extends to office furniture like filing cabinets and desks, sophisticated retail display units requiring seamless presentation, hospitality sector furnishings demanding durability and quiet operation, and specialized healthcare furniture where reliability and hygiene are critical. The intrinsic benefits associated with these slides, including full extension capabilities for complete access, advanced soft-close mechanisms that prevent slamming, and intuitive push-to-open functions for handle-less designs, collectively enhance user experience, improve functionality, and contribute significantly to the longevity and perceived quality of the furniture. The value chain for the Concealed Drawer Slide market commences with intricate upstream activities focused on the meticulous sourcing of raw materials and specialized components. The primary raw materials typically include high-grade steel and stainless steel, chosen for their inherent strength, durability, and corrosion resistance, along with various engineering plastics for intricate parts and damping elements. Key suppliers provide these essential materials, which undergo rigorous quality checks to ensure they meet the precise specifications required for precision hardware manufacturing. Additionally, the upstream segment involves the procurement of specialized lubricants, damping oils for soft-close mechanisms, and various spring mechanisms that are crucial for the functionality of push-to-open and self-closing features. Establishing strong, reliable relationships with these raw material and component suppliers is critical for maintaining consistent product quality, controlling input costs, and ensuring a resilient supply chain, particularly in a market that consistently demands high precision and performance from its components.
Following the upstream phase, the manufacturing stage represents the core value creation activity, where raw materials are transformed into finished concealed drawer slides through a series of highly specialized and precision-intensive processes. This involves advanced metal stamping, forming, and bending techniques to create the various slide profiles and components with extremely tight tolerances, ensuring smooth and consistent operation. Sophisticated surface treatments, such as electroplating, powder coating, or specialized polymer coatings, are meticulously applied to enhance durability, corrosion resistance, and aesthetic appeal, catering to diverse environmental and design requirements. The assembly process is often highly automated, integrating components like precision-engineered ball bearings, advanced damping units, and sophisticated synchronization mechanisms with meticulous accuracy. During this stage, stringent quality control measures are implemented at multiple points, from component inspection to final product testing, to ensure dimensional accuracy, smooth glide action, silent operation, and consistent performance of features like soft-close and push-to-open. The Concealed Drawer Slide market is defined by a highly sophisticated and rapidly evolving technology landscape, continuously pushing the boundaries of functionality, durability, and user experience in furniture hardware. At its core, the market leverages advanced damping systems, which are instrumental in providing the hallmark soft-close action that prevents drawers from slamming shut. These systems typically employ oil-based or air-damped mechanisms, meticulously engineered to absorb kinetic energy and ensure a smooth, silent, and controlled closing motion, significantly enhancing user safety and comfort while prolonging furniture lifespan. Parallel to this, push-to-open technologies utilize specialized spring-loaded mechanisms that enable drawers to open with a gentle press, eliminating the need for external handles and perfectly aligning with the clean, minimalist aesthetic prevalent in modern design trends. These core technologies are continuously refined for improved responsiveness, reliability, and consistent performance across varying load conditions, becoming a standard expectation in premium furniture.
Material science and precision engineering play a paramount role in the technological advancement of concealed drawer slides. Research and development efforts are intensely focused on high-strength steel alloys, such as cold-rolled steel or stainless steel, which provide superior structural integrity, significantly increased load capacities, and exceptional resistance to corrosion, essential for applications in humid environments like kitchens and bathrooms. Furthermore, specialized coatings, including advanced electroplating, durable powder coating, or innovative polymer finishes, are meticulously applied to enhance wear resistance, reduce friction, and further extend the product's lifespan, even under heavy and frequent usage. The manufacturing processes themselves are characterized by extreme precision, utilizing advanced CNC machinery, automated stamping, and laser cutting techniques to achieve micro-tolerances. This ensures consistently smooth glide, minimal friction, and virtually silent operation over tens of thousands of cycles, which is a key differentiator for premium products in the market and a testament to engineering excellence.
Innovation also significantly extends to the integration of more complex mechanical and electronic features. Synchronization mechanisms, for instance, are crucial for wide or heavy drawers, ensuring that both sides of the drawer open and close evenly and smoothly, preventing racking or jamming. This often involves intricate gear systems or cable synchronizers hidden within the slide profile, contributing to seamless operation. Concealed drawer slides offer superior aesthetics by being entirely hidden, maximizing interior drawer space, providing smooth and quiet operation (often with integrated soft-close or push-to-open features), and boasting higher load capacities and durability compared to traditional visible slides, thus enhancing overall furniture quality and user experience.
The primary difference lies in their installation; concealed slides are mounted underneath the drawer box, rendering them invisible when the drawer is closed, whereas side-mount slides are visibly attached to the drawer sides. Concealed slides generally offer smoother operation, higher load capacity, and integrated advanced features like soft-close as standard, contributing to a premium feel.
Load capacities for concealed drawer slides vary significantly based on their design and materials, typically ranging from light-duty options (up to 75 lbs) suitable for residential use, to medium-duty (76-100 lbs) for general applications, and heavy-duty versions (101-200 lbs and above) engineered for commercial, industrial, or specialized storage applications requiring robust support.
While highly versatile and ideal for modern furniture, concealed drawer slides require specific drawer box dimensions and construction for proper undermount installation. They are best suited for new builds, custom cabinetry, or significant furniture renovations that can accommodate their precise fitting requirements, rather than simple retrofits for all existing furniture pieces.
